The Investment Manager Services Division (IMS) at SEI is growing rapidly and is seeking new teammates for our Alternatives Financial Reporting team. Our primary goal is to provide exceptional administration services to our clients while interacting with fund accounting teams, clients, auditors, third party vendors, and other SEI teams. As an alternatives financial reporting specialist, you will participate in the preparation of financial statements for various clients in accordance with regulatory and /or client deliverables calendars.

What you will do:

  • In the alternatives financial reporting specialist function, you will be responsible for the execution of applicable quality controls and preparation of the annual, quarterly and other financial statements, as required, for our clients.  In addition, you will support the internal and external review for these financial statements and the corresponding supporting work papers.
  • You will assist in managing communications with fund accounting teams, internal technology teams, vendors, clients and, as necessary, external auditors in order to (i) support the orderly completion and approval of financial statements and (ii) resolve financial reporting, systems and other relevant issues.

What We Do

SEI® (NASDAQ:SEIC) delivers technology and investment solutions that connect the financial services industry. With capabilities across investment processing, operations, and asset management, SEI works with corporations, financial institutions and professionals, and ultra-high-net-worth families to solve problems, manage change and help protect assets—for growth today and in the future. As of June 30, 2021, SEI manages, advises or administers approximately $1.3 trillion in assets. For more information, visit seic.com.
